Can A Newborn See Clearly? | Vision Unveiled

Newborns can see, but their vision is blurry and limited at birth, improving significantly over the first few months.

The Visual World of a Newborn

Newborns enter a world filled with colors and shapes, yet their ability to perceive this visual information is quite limited. At birth, a baby’s eyesight is not fully developed. They can see light and differentiate between light and dark, but their focus is primarily on objects that are about 8 to 12 inches away—the perfect distance to gaze into the eyes of their caregivers during feeding.

Interestingly, newborns have a preference for high-contrast images. They are particularly drawn to black-and-white patterns because these stark contrasts are easier for their immature visual system to process. This preference plays a crucial role in their early development, encouraging parents to use contrasting toys and books to stimulate visual engagement.

Development of Vision in Infancy

The journey of vision development in infants can be broken down into several key stages:

0-1 Month: Blurry Beginnings

During the first month, newborns primarily focus on faces and high-contrast objects. Their visual acuity is around 20/400, meaning they can only see at 20 feet what an adult with normal vision can see at 400 feet. This limited range encourages bonding through face-to-face interaction.

1-3 Months: Tracking and Focus

By the end of the second month, babies start to show signs of tracking moving objects with their eyes. They begin to develop depth perception and can follow slow-moving items across their field of vision. Their ability to focus also improves as they start recognizing familiar faces.

3-6 Months: Color Vision Emerges

Around three months, infants begin to perceive colors more distinctly. They typically can differentiate between primary colors like red, blue, and yellow. By six months, their vision sharpens significantly; they achieve approximately 20/100 vision.

6-12 Months: A World in Focus

As babies approach their first birthday, significant changes occur in their visual capabilities. Depth perception continues to improve, allowing them to judge distances better. By nine months, most infants have developed 20/20 vision or close to it.

The Importance of Eye Exams

Regular eye examinations are vital for monitoring a child’s visual development. Pediatricians often check eyesight during routine check-ups; however, specialized eye exams may be necessary if there are concerns about a child’s vision or if there’s a family history of eye problems.

Parents should be aware of specific signs that might indicate vision issues in newborns or infants:

    • Persistent eye turning or crossing.
    • Failure to track moving objects by three months.
    • Excessive tearing or redness in the eyes.
    • Unusual sensitivity to light.

If any of these signs are observed, seeking advice from an eye care professional is crucial for early detection and intervention.

The Impact of Nutrition on Eye Health

Nutrition plays an essential role in fostering healthy eyesight from infancy onward. A well-balanced diet rich in vitamins A, C, E, omega-3 fatty acids (found in fish), lutein (found in leafy greens), and zinc (found in nuts) supports overall eye health.

Breastfeeding provides essential nutrients that contribute positively not only to overall growth but also specifically enhances visual acuity due to the presence of DHA (docosahexaenoic acid). This omega-3 fatty acid is crucial for brain development and has been linked directly with improved visual outcomes in infants.
